| Peppery
T-Bone Steaks And Chili Corn |
Time: Preparation time: 10
minutes Soaking time: 3 to 4 hours Cooking time: 35 to 45
minutes
|
Ingredients: 2 beef T-bone steaks,
cut 1 to 1 ½ inches thick 1 to 2 ears fresh sweet corn, in husks
Cold water 1 to 2 cloves garlic, crushed ½ teaspoon coarse
grind black pepper 2 tablespoon butter or margarine ½ teaspoon
chili powder ¼ teaspoon ground cumin
|
Procedure: Pull back corn husks
from each ear of corn, leaving husks attached to base. Remove corn silk. Fold
husks back around corn; tie at end of each ear with string or strip of one of
outside corn leaves. Soak corn in cold water 3 to 4 hours. Remove corn from
water; place on grid over medium coals*. Grill 20 minutes, turning often.
Meanwhile combine garlic and pepper; rub evenly into both sides of beef T-bone
steaks. Place steaks on grid with corn; grill steaks to desired doneness,
turning steaks once and corn often. Grill 1-inch thick steaks 14 to 16 minutes
for medium rare to medium. Grill, covered, 1 ½-inch thick steaks 20 to
24 minutes for medium rare to medium. Remove corn when tender. Meanwhile melt
butter; add chili powder and cumin. Trim excess fat before carving steaks into
thick slices. Serve with corn and seasoned butter. 4 servings of Chili
Com.
|
Notes:
*To check temperature, cautiously hold hand about 4 inches above coals. Medium
coals will force removal of hand in 4 seconds. Note: Beef T-bone steak will
yield two and three 3-ounce cooked, trimmed servings per pound.
|
Nutrient
Data: Nutrient data per serving: 282 calories; 26 g protein; 14 g fat;
14 g carbohydrate; 3 mg iron (17% U.S. RDA); 106 mg sodium; 80 mg
cholesterol. |
